In a devastating security breach that has sent shockwaves across the nation, armed bandits launched a brutal ambush on a convoy carrying members of the National Assembly in Niger State, resulting in the tragic death of six gallant soldiers.
The horrific incident occurred on Thursday along the treacherous Zugeru-Kampana Road in Shiroro Local Government Area, where lawmakers were conducting an oversight function when terrorists struck with deadly force.
Heroic Sacrifice in the Line of Duty
Security sources confirmed that the six brave soldiers made the ultimate sacrifice while fiercely protecting the legislators from the bandits' onslaught. Several other security personnel sustained serious injuries during the intense exchange of gunfire that lasted for hours.
"The soldiers displayed extraordinary courage," a military insider revealed. "They stood their ground against overwhelming odds to ensure the safety of the lawmakers, paying the ultimate price for their bravery."
Growing Security Crisis in Niger State
This attack highlights the escalating security challenges plaguing Niger State, particularly in Shiroro LGA, which has become a hotspot for bandit activities. Local communities have endured repeated assaults, kidnappings, and displacement as criminal elements tighten their grip on the region.
The ambush on high-profile government officials underscores the audacity of these terrorist groups and their capability to strike even heavily protected convoys.
